About the Job

Install, repair and maintain all plumbing, water treatment, distribution and waste water treatment, including the associated fixtures.

Your Job Description

Job Details

Core/Technical

  • Installs pipes and fixtures, such as sinks and toilets.
  • Installs supports for pipes, equipment, and fixtures prior to installation.
  • Collaborates with contractors, construction workers, and electricians in installing and repairing plumbing.
  • Perform scheduled inspection on plumbing systems and components to identify hazards, defects, and the need for adjustment or repair.
  • Carry out preventive and corrective maintenance on plumbing systems, ensuring all systems are in good working condition.
  • Identify, locate, and operate all shut-off valves for equipment and all utility shut-offs for buildings.
  • Inspect structures to assess material and equipment needs for specified plumbing activities and make appropriate requisitions to the Building Service Manager.
  • Ensure all water systems and pipes in the facility are in good working condition; monitor and check water flow and temperatures.
  • Ensure water treatment plant (filters, aeration tank, dosing pumps, transfer pump, and other ancillary water systems) is functional; report any breakdown to the Camp Boss.
  • Repair defective plumbing by locating the cause of the defect and correcting or replacing defective parts, pipes, or clearing clogged drains.
  • Inspect all water treatment, storage, and structures for infestation of pests, rodents, and bugs; report all signs of infestation to the Camp Boss for immediate treatment.
  • Ensure all chemical treatment equipment is fully operational.
  • Ensure sewage systems, lift stations, blowers, and chemical dosing pumps are functional at all times.
  • Prepare requisition list for materials required to execute planned maintenance tasks.
  • Undertake duties as assigned or emergency tasks as directed by the Camp Boss or his representative.

The Job Requirements

Requirements

  • Hold at least an OND/HND qualification or equivalent Trade Test III certification in Plumbing and Pipe Fitting, Mechanical Engineering, or a related field.
  • Trade Test I, II, and III in plumbing and pipe fitting is preferred.
  • A minimum of 5 years working experience.
